This paper presents a comparative analysis of four prominent conversational AI models: Grok, Gemini, ChatGPT, and DeepSeek. These models are evaluated based on their architecture, performance, and application areas, aiming to highlight their strengths, limitations, and suitability for various tasks. Grok, developed by xAI, is notable for its integration with X (formerly Twitter) and focus on freedom of expression. Gemini, created by Google DeepMind, stands out as a multimodal model, supporting text, images, and code, with an emphasis on research and productivity. ChatGPT, from OpenAI, excels in general-purpose tasks, including customer support, automation, and education, leveraging large-scale training data and fine-tuning techniques. DeepSeek specializes in information retrieval and research, offering high accuracy for data search tasks. The paper discusses the technical aspects of each model, including their underlying algorithms, training processes, and performance metrics. Additionally, the study addresses current challenges in conversational AI, such as bias, hallucinations, and ethical concerns, while exploring future directions for research and development in this field. Overall, this work contributes to a deeper understanding of the capabilities and limitations of each model and provides insights into the evolving landscape of conversational AI.
